Shree Ramji vs State Of U P And Others

High Court Of Judicature at Allahabad|07 January, 2021
|

JUDGMENT / ORDER

Court No. - 47
Case :- CRIMINAL MISC. WRIT PETITION No. - 15562 of 2020 Petitioner :- Shree Ramji Respondent :- State Of U.P. And 2 Others Counsel for Petitioner :- Vidya Bhaskar Singh Counsel for Respondent :- G.A.
Hon'ble Ramesh Sinha,J. Hon'ble Subhash Chand,J.
Heard Sri V.B. Singh, learned counsel for the petitioner, Ms. Manju Thakur, learned A.G.A. for the State and perused the record.
The present writ petition has been filed by the petitioner, namely, Shree Ramji, seeking quashing of the First Information Report of Case Crime No. 814 of 2020 under sections 420, 467, 468, 471 I.P.C., police station Puwayan, District Shahjahanpur with a further prayer to stay the arrest during the pendency of the investigation of the said case.
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that the petitioner is the In-charge at Kraya Kendra of Krishi Vipran Sahkari Samiti Ltd., Badagaon. He purchased the paddy in Kraya Kendra by the farmers who reached at his centre and in this regard several farmers and villagers have given notary affidavit before the Jila Khadya Vipdana Adhikari Shahjahanpur. The petitioner has been falsely implicated in the present case though no offence as has been mentioned in the F.I.R. is made out against him, hence the present F.I.R. is liable to be quashed.
Learned AGA opposed the prayer for quashing of the First Information Report and argued that from the perusal of the First Information Report, a cognizable offence is made out against the petitioner, and therefore, the present writ petition be dismissed.
After having examined the submissions advanced by learned counsel for the parties and perused the impugned FIR, we are of the opinion that the impugned FIR discloses cognizable offence against the petitioner, hence, no interference is called for by this Court in its extraordinary power under Article 226 of the Constitution of India for quashing of the FIR or for grant of any interim relief to the petitioner.
The petition lacks merit and is, accordingly, dismissed.
